Creating Comfort: Kids Fashion for Sensory Sensitivities

Fashion isn't just about style; it's also about comfort, especially for children with sensory sensitivities. For kids who experience sensory issues, finding clothing that feels good and doesn't cause discomfort can be a game-changer. Whether it's scratchy tags, rough fabrics, or tight seams, sensory challenges can make getting dressed a daily struggle. But fear not, there are ways to make the fashion experience enjoyable for everyone! 1. Soft Fabrics Rule: Opt for soft, breathable fabrics like cotton or bamboo. These materials are gentle on the skin and less likely to cause irritation. Look for clothing with flat seams to minimize discomfort.
